Development of ELISA for diagnosis of Johneps Disease by 34 kDa protein from Mycobacterium paratuberculosis

Paratuberculosis (MAP) is the causative agent of Johne`s disease or Paratuberculosis (Severe diarrhea) in the ruminants that can have a severe economic damages to animal husbandry industry in the developed as well as developing countries. Due to the zoonotic behavior of the disease and probability of causing inflammatory bowel disease in humanearly diagnosis of the bacterial agent in the dairy product could be of great importance. The purpose of this study was to find a specific antigen with a rapid and accuratecapability of detecting contamination in the early stages which can prevent the emission of contamination and will lead to significant progress in treatment. In this study we used cell wall immunodominant 34kD protein as antigen in ELISA test (1g/ml ) for diagnosis of paratuberclusis . Cut off value was determined at 1.17 by using positive control and negative control serum sample. The 160 serum sample were evaluated by ELISA test and infected samples were determined . This method has diagnostical value in subclinical johne's disease. Keywords:Mycobacterium avium subsp. Paratuberculosis,Immonodominant protein (P34), ELISA
